Get seen STAT!: Fever for more than 3 days needs to be checked out to find out what is wrong. With abdominal pain as your symptom you may even have a surgical problem, like appendicitis going on. Or you could have diverticulitis or a kidney infection. Please get seen today for evaluation and any appropriate testing so you can get any needed treatment before things get worse!
